Farmer jailed 24 months for causing unlawful damage

Sekondi, July 9, GNA – A Sekondi District Magistrate’s Court on Thursday sentenced Kwasi Azalu, a 54-year old farmer to 24 months imprisonment in hard labour for burning the personal belongings of his wife, valued at three million cedis.

The accused pleaded guilty to causing unlawful damage.

The court ordered the accused to pay the cost belongings. Prosecuting, Police Chief Inspector Joe Hedidor said the accused was married to the complainant, Esi Akoma, aged 44 and were resident at Adum Dorminase.

He said the accused used to subject the complainant to severe beating without any provocation.

Chief Inspector Hedidor said at about 1500 hours on June 30, this year, the accused and the complainant quarreled and as a result she decided to have the marriage dissolved.

He said at about 1230 hours on July 6, this year, while the complainant was attending a funeral, the accused entered her bedroom and burnt the personal belongings.

Chief Inspector Hedidor said the matter was reported to the Police, who arrested the accused and charged him with the offence after investigations.
